20201022 day42 模拟(十五)

1

problem

\(n\)个物品有价值\(w_i\),将它们分成\(k\)组,每组的代价是组内元素个数×组内元素价值总和,每种分组的代价是每一组代价的总和。求出所有分组情况的代价总和。

solution

thoughts

code


2

problem

\(n\)个地点,从时刻0开始从一个商店移动到另一个商店需要的时间是1,在每栋商店花费的时间是\(a_it+b_i\),买东西时间不计。在时间\(T+\dfrac{1}{2}\)内,最多能到达几个商店?

solution

thoughts

code


3

problem

在Nim游戏中,给定\(n\),已知\(n\)堆石子每堆石子的个数范围是\(\left[ 1,2^n\right]\),输出有多少种方案使得先手获胜?对\(10^9+7\)取模。方案视为不同当且仅当存在一堆石子在两种情况含有的石子个数不同。

Nim游戏中,先手必胜,当且仅当各堆石子数目异或之和不为0.

solution

thoughts

code


4

problem

\(x\)个小时分配到\(n\)个店铺,基础工资相同,但如果\(u,v\)是合作关系,则会额外获得\(t_u\times t_v\)的工资。在恰好分配这些时间的情况下,求最多获得的额外工资。

solution

thoughts

code


posted @ 2020-10-22 18:50  刘子闻  阅读(88)  评论(0编辑  收藏  举报